Set in 18 acres of grounds, Holiday Inn Newcastle Gosforth Park is next to the A19/A1 (North). Only 6 miles from Newcastle centre, it is within easy reach of the beautiful Northumbrian coastline. Free Wi-Fi is available throughout.
Inn Fitness & Spa boasts an indoor swimming pool, sauna, steam room and a spa bath. There are 3 treatment rooms offering a range of beauty treatments.
The popular Metro Centre and Eldon Square are close by, offering some of the best shopping facilities in Europe.
Business guests are within 15 minutes drive of Nelson Industrial Estate, Apex Business Village, Quorum Business Park and Cobalt Business Park. The hotel's 11 meeting rooms hold up to 400 people.

Well priced, Holiday Inn quality just on the outskirts of Newcastle. Close to both the A1 and A19 main trunk roads, and less than five minutes walk from a bus stop that has regular services giving a 20-minute journey to central Newcastle. Rooms are high quality (built in USB chargers are a God send) and external noise is at a minimum. The lounge and restaurant are both very good and the gym/spa give a good way to wind down after a busy day (treatments are available for a small fee and the gym includes a 15m pool). Good for those wanting to relax either on business or for leisure.
